Shannon is no ordinary residential real estate professional. With close to 20 years of experience in the industry, she has established herself as one of Arizona’s foremost experts in the field. A seasoned negotiator with a dynamic approach to marketing, Shannon is highly regarded for her exceptional market knowledge, forward-thinking tactics, and unparalleled service.

Her contributions to the industry are numerous, and she has earned a sterling reputation for her innovative use of technology and video, which has solidified her place as one of the top content creator realtors in the country. Her five-star review rating is a testament to her unwavering commitment to excellence, and her passion for exceeding her clients’ expectations is unrivaled.

Shannon’s accolades are many, and she has received numerous awards throughout her career. Notably, she was named the Realtor of the Year for Real Producers Magazine Phoenix East Valley in 2023 for her outstanding achievements in the field. Her extensive social media following, particularly on Instagram, underscores her influence as a real estate professional, and she has appeared on several industry magazine covers, national shows, and podcasts, cementing her place as an industry thought leader.

She currently leads one of the top real estate teams in the Phoenix East Valley and is a host for the American Dream TV show, showcasing local lifestyle and real estate on Fox. Shannon also gives back to the community by volunteering within her Church and co-founding Purpose Movement, a non-profit that focuses on Arizona kids living in foster care group homes. With every home closed, Shannon contributes generously to this worthy cause.

Shannon’s expertise in the Southeast Valley of Phoenix is unparalleled, having grown up in Chandler and developing an intimate knowledge of the area. Her ability to navigate the nuances of the local real estate market is highly valued by her clients. She currently resides in Queen Creek with her husband, three boys, and three dogs.
